Ancient society advocated the "three principles and five constants" and "five luns and eight virtues", in fact, the content is similar, and the latter is a supplement to the former.

The "program" is an example and a law. Whether it is the "Three Principles" or the "Five Luns", the first thing in the list is the relationship between the monarch and the subject.

Therefore, any relationship between a certain pair of emperors and famous courtiers in history will be passed down as a good story throughout the ages. However, leaving aside those favored courtiers, there are very few relationships with beautiful monarchs and courtiers.

Zhuge Liang's memoirs: Don't misunderstand my relationship with Liu Bei, it's really not so iron

For example, Tang Taizong and Wei Zheng, which were blown out by folklore, the actual situation is that Tang Taizong has been enduring Wei Zheng's chattering advice. The relationship between Liu Bei and Zhuge Liang is almost perfect in the interpretation, and this is not the case.

In 223 AD, Liu Bei died of illness in the White Emperor's City, and Zhuge Liang became an orphan vassal of Shu Hantuo. We may as well use this background to cut into it and talk about their relationship between kings and subjects in the way Zhuge Liang recalls.

Then there is the Battle of Chibi to unite Sun against Cao. Lu Su and I saw each other as before, and only Lu Zijing and I thought the same, hoping that Sun Liu would shelve the Jingzhou issue and maintain a long-term alliance. However, Sun Quan's vision could not be reached, and the Ancestor Lord did not pay enough attention to it. This laid hidden dangers for the difficulties of the cloud chiefs later.

We occupied Jingzhou, and Sun Quan and I both suggested that the first lord reuse Brother Shi yuan (Pang Tong). Brother Shi Yuan was also appointed as a general in the military division, just like me. Subsequently, Brother Shiyuan took advantage of the Fazheng to run and offered a plan to attack Yizhou for the ancestors. I raised my hands in approval.

Zhuge Liang's memoirs: Don't misunderstand my relationship with Liu Bei, it's really not so iron

It was the seventeenth year of Jian'an, and the first lord personally led the army and took Shi Yuan with him. At first, I was not allowed to follow, and I, Yunchang, Yide, and Zilong were all working in Jingzhou, waiting for news, and I didn't have the heart to play mahjong.

Do you know what's going on? This is the ancestor who wanted to become the brother of the master and let him make the first contribution. If I go, it is likely that there will be disagreements on combat deployment, which will embarrass the forefather.

Alas, it was a pity that Brother Shi Yuan's dedication was earnest and died under Luo Cheng. If he hadn't died, he would have held a higher position in the heart of the Lord than I had.

It was only when I learned that Brother Shiyuan had an accident that I rushed to Chengdu with Yi De and Zilong.

Later, Liu Zhang surrendered, and the first lord achieved the strategic goal of owning Jing and Yi. The first meritorious man was Fazheng, and the first lord made him the general of Shu Commandery Taishou and Yangwu, and I became the general of the military division. He has more real power than I do.

Brother Fa Zheng had the idea of defecting to the Ancestor Lord very early on, and the two of them met and hated each other late. The Lord's trust in Brother Fa Zheng is above me. Someone told me that Brother Fa Zheng had killed some people in Shu County because of his new hatred and old hatred, and I did not dare to say it to the Ancestor Lord. To say that is to sow discord between them.

In the twenty-fourth year of Jian'an, the first lord defeated Cao Cao and captured the land of Hanzhong. This is also what Brother Fa Zheng is pushing behind his back. Therefore, after the first lord ascended the throne of Hanzhong, he appointed Brother Fa Zheng as the general of Shang Shuling and Yangwu.

Shang Shu Ling is equivalent to Xiang Guo. Speaking of which, you will understand that if Brother Fa Zheng lived to the time when the first lord ascended the throne, the prime minister would definitely be him and not me.

That's why I said that when the Ancestor Lord was desperate to avenge Yun Chang and conquer Eastern Wu, only Fa Zheng was alive to stop this.

My classmates had always thought that my relationship with the Ancestor Lord was the most ironclad, but in fact, Brother Shiyuan and Brother Fa zheng were all ahead of me. When the first Lord died, let me assist the Young Lord, and no one else chose it, which I knew in my heart.

First of all, I had different views on the development of the Shu kingdom than my ancestors. I am an idealist, bent on capturing the Central Plains. Since we wanted to go north, we had to be friendly with Eastern Wu. If I can't do it, even if it's handed over to the next generation.

But the Lord didn't agree much with either of them. He was old, had lost his ambitions, and was content with the status quo. There's nothing wrong with that.

Another point is that the Lord was a little uneasy about me. Because my brother Ziyu served Sun Quan.

Twenty years after Jian'an, my brother came to visit on the orders of Sun Quan, and we did not meet in private. But the Ancestor has always been a little suspicious of this in his heart, which is why the Ancestor and I have been estranged for many years. Sometimes when I think about it, I feel bad too.

When the Lord was dying, he said to me, if Ah Dou is not a tool, you will replace it. Alas, this made me feel so embarrassed, so I had to tearfully express my dedication to assisting the young lord. The Lord did not understand me before he left.
